diff --git a/pixelocr/page.py b/pixelocr/page.py index c0cd38b..5fafc7e 100644 --- a/pixelocr/page.py +++ b/pixelocr/page.py @@ -277,7 +277,7 @@ class Word(PageObject): return default for glyph_info in known_glyph_info: counts[language_map.get(glyph_info.text)] += 1 - language, count = sorted(counts.items(), reverse=True)[0] + language = max(counts, key=lambda lang: counts[lang]) return language def guess_bold(self, *args, **kwargs):